Both LinkedIn Posts and LinkedIn Articles can be valuable tools for promoting your business and building your professional brand. However, they serve different purposes and can be used in different ways to achieve your business goals. Let's break down the differences and advantages of each:

LinkedIn Posts:

  1. Quick and Timely Updates: LinkedIn posts are short, quick updates that allow you to share thoughts, news, links, images, and updates with your network. They're ideal for sharing timely information, industry news, or personal insights.
  2. Engagement: Posts tend to generate more immediate engagement in terms of likes, comments, and shares because of their easy-to-consume format and real-time visibility in your network's feed.
  3. Frequency: You can post multiple times a week or even daily without overwhelming your audience.
  4. Visibility: Your posts are shown to your immediate connections and have the potential to be shared further if they resonate with your audience.

LinkedIn Articles:

  1. In-Depth Content: LinkedIn articles allow you to publish longer, more in-depth content. This format is suitable for thought leadership, detailed insights, tutorials, case studies, and more.
  2. Evergreen Content: Articles have a more lasting impact as they can continue to attract views and engagement over time, unlike posts that quickly fade in the feed.
  3. Credibility: Publishing articles can enhance your credibility and establish you as an expert in your field, showcasing your knowledge and expertise.
  4. Searchable: LinkedIn articles are searchable both within LinkedIn and on external search engines, potentially bringing in new connections and followers.

Which is Best for Your Business?

The choice between LinkedIn Posts and LinkedIn Articles depends on your business goals, target audience, and content strategy:

  1. Short Updates and Immediate Engagement: If you want to share quick updates, company news, event highlights, or engage with your network frequently, posts are more suitable.
  2. Thought Leadership and Deep Insights: If your goal is to establish yourself or your business as a thought leader, share in-depth insights, or provide valuable educational content, articles would be better.
  3. Balanced Approach: Many businesses find success in adopting a balanced approach, using both formats strategically. For example, you could use posts for daily updates and engagement, while reserving articles for more comprehensive content.

Ultimately, a combination of both LinkedIn Posts and Articles can help you maintain an active presence, engage your network, and position yourself as a credible and knowledgeable authority in your industry. It's important to align your choice with your overall content strategy and business objectives.
